Ticket: Slimmed image breaks runtime on Pellarc build agents.

Repro steps:
1. Build the hollowed image with the strip-layers profile enabled.
2. Push to the staging registry and deploy to the canary pool.
3. Container exits with a missing shared-library error within ten seconds.

Expected: parity with the full image. Actual: crash loop. Suspect the trim step removes the resolver libs. To pull the failing image from the staging registry, authenticate with the token below.

session JWT of tawip-kajog = eyJhbGciOiJIUzI1NiIsInR5cCI6IkpXVCJ9.eyJzdWIiOiI2dKYGGIn0.afsnASii

Quarterly Planning Note — Bellhaven Mutual Renewal

The board is asked to review the renewal terms for our property and liability cover with Stromgate Assurance. Premiums rise 7% reflecting the Varro Mill expansion, though deductibles remain unchanged. Mr. Edlin recommends binding by the 20th to secure the quoted rate. Full schedules are attached. The confidential note on related business plans appears directly below.

confidential, kahog-bawif: The northern region missed its Pramir quota by 20.0 percent last quarter. Casaxek Freight plans to lower the Fraion list price by 41.5 percent in December. The finance team signed off on a budget of $236.4 million for Project Druius. The renewal with Fenysix Partners closes at $91.3 million a year, 2.1 percent below the last contract.

Subject: Cut-over complete — Tallowbeam scanner pipeline

Hello plugin authors,

The cut-over to the new Tallowbeam decoding pipeline finished last night without rollback. Legacy scan events are no longer emitted; plugins must consume the v2 event stream. Throughput and error rates are stable. To update your plugin's connection settings, point your manifest at the following configuration values.

config for bahop-baduf:
[kasion]
team = lamath
access_code = ac_d807e5
host = kasion.paliqcloud.corp
port = 4000
owner = julix.tamvan
peer = frair.qorvelsoft.local